Underperforming stock, want to reinvest. Please help me pick a stock.?
Those are not "stocks." They are mutual funds - which are designed for long-term investing. First, decide what et allocation you want in your portfolio; THEN select funds that best fit that allocation. The target date funds are designed to be "one stop" investments - if you use one, put 100% into it. A lot of mutual funds have "crappy" three-year returns right now due to the financial crisis. That doesn't necessarily make them "bad" funds.
